logo

Output 51cd755bce56cd79ed85b13c5f268f153f4921cb782befdaa88fe7ce25445531:2

value
44353892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c6d7d4bb238ead3c59c97c9695f1aa260254ba OP_EQUAL
address
32Q8rkFzSawhscFpgZUgygLBdpnw8ZcMCt
transaction
51cd755bce56cd79ed85b13c5f268f153f4921cb782befdaa88fe7ce25445531